  1. Laura Nyro was, above all, original. Her unflinching confessional lyrics and audacious rhythmic shifts made her an idol and trailblazer for such stars as Elton John and Kate Bush.   2. Laura Nyro. American songwriter, singer, and pianist. Born: 18 October 1947 in The Bronx, NYC, New York, USA. Died: 8 April 1997 in Danbury, Connecticut, USA (aged 49). Inducted into Songwriters Hall of Fame in 2010 and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2012. L. Nyro, Nyro, Л.

  6. Pianiste, parolière et compositrice, chanteuse au registre exceptionnellement étendu, Laura Nyro, initiée par son père, trompettiste de jazz, commence la musique à l'âge de huit ans. Premiers albums remarqués (The First Songs, 1967) à la fin des années 60 pour leur mariage réussi d'influences du jazz et du rock et la qualité poétique des textes.

Mother's Spiritual is the eighth studio album by New York City-born singer, songwriter, and pianist Laura Nyro and her ninth original album in total, including the 1977 live album Season of Lights.
